18 Washington Colleges Offer Post-Bachelor's Program

Which Colleges Offer Post-Bachelor's Program in Washington?

In Washington, 18 schools offer Post-Bachelor's Program. By school type, 5 public and 13 private schools offer Post-Bachelor's Program.

Academic & Tuition Statistics for Washington Colleges Offering Post-Bachelor's Program

The average acceptance rate of the Washington Colleges Offering Post-Bachelor's Program is 88.62% and the admission yield is 22%. The average SAT score is 1,231 and the average ACT score is 26.
A total of 84,391 students are attending one of the schools. With 7,304 faculties, the average students to faculty ratio is 11 to 1.
The 2024 average tuition & fees at Washington Colleges Offering Post-Bachelor's Program is $24,143 for state residents and $31,932 for out-of-state students for undergraduate programs. The average graduate program tuition & fees is $16,980 for state residents and $20,112 for out-of-state students.
75.44% of undergraduate students received grants and/or scholarships and the average aid amount is $17,824 at Washington Colleges Offering Post-Bachelor's Program.
